episode 7: The Bus Drivers


With the whole Tour de France transferring from one side of France to the other on the rest day it means a lot of driving for some of the people working on the race.

While the riders travelled by plane, all the race vehicles have almost 600 kilometres to cover. However, that's all in a day's work for the team bus drivers, who clock up tens of thousands of kilometres every season.

In this episode of Kilometre 0, we hear from the people who drive the team buses on the Tour.
